Skip to content
Write review For Business
  • Login

Contact Self Edge Customer Service

Self Edge Phone Numbers and Emails

Customer Service Number:

  • (415) 558-0658
    San Francisco Store
Call customer service

Customer Service:

  • (323) 933-9000
    Los Angeles Store
  • (212) 388-0079
    New York Store
  • (971) 271-8775
    Oregon Store
  • +52 624 192 9215
    Self Edge Mexico Store

Self Edge Emails:

Customer Service
Good Art Jewelry and Accessory Inquiries
Send Message
Is this your business?
PissedConsumer Club

Contact Information

Self Edge Website:

Self Edge Help Center:

Corporate Office Address:

Self Edge
714 Valencia St
San Francisco, California 94110
United States

Other Info (opening hours):

Other Location:

Visiting Address:

569 Valencia St

San Francisco, California 94110


157 Orchard St

New York, New York 10002


144 N La Brea Ave

Los Angeles, California 90036


1022 W Burnside St

Portland, Oregon 97209


Flora Farms

Calle Privada Sin Nombre S/N

Colonia Animas Bajas, C.P. 23407

San Jose Del Cabo, Baja California Sur

Mexico

More contact details

Compare Self Edge Customer Service To

Companies are selected automatically by the algorithm. A company's rating is calculated using a mathematical algorithm that evaluates the information in your profile. The algorithm parameters are: user's rating, number of resolved issues, number of company's responses etc. The algorithm is subject to change in future.

Write a review
Do you have something to say about Self Edge? What happened? What can we help you with?
Submit review Don't show this popup